               This is in reply to your telegram of February 2, 1973, and
          subsequent correspondenre, protesting on behalf of Dre:el
          Industries, Incororated, azatnst the award of a contract to
          any other firm by the Defense 'upily AMency under invitation
          for bids (IFli) lbo. DSA700-73-e-1446, issued by the Defense
          Construction wupply Center, Columbuv# Ohio.

               The solicitation was for 13 forklift trucks to be used for
          shipboard missile handling by the United States Narl.   At bid
          opening on Ja.uary 31, 1973, i'. twas found that W0sterui Gear
          Corporation b'.d $36,893 per trutkit hile Drexel, the only other
          bidder, bid $48,500 per truck.  Drc:,,ol protested any award to
          Western Gear, however, because of :'ootorn Gear's failure to
          submit a first article test report under a previousl awarded
          contract for 62 forklift truchs similar to thise called for by
          the instant IFf. Award has-'not been made.

               Contract INo, DSA700-71-C-8662 was awarded to Western Gear
          on June 3, 1971, and .required the submission of a first article
          test report by February 29, 1972,  Drexel protested this award,
          alleging, inter alto, that lyestern Gear would not be ohIs to
          perform and would not ,eeE the date for firot article testing.
          Although Western Gear did not cubmit a first article test
          report by the required date, we closed our file on thL protest
          because we viewed the matters in issue as prinarily involving
          contract administration responsibilities.  B-173195, fay 4, 1972.
